Half Lord of the Fishes

Half Lord of the Fishes

  • Sit on your mat, with your legs straight out in front of you. 
  • Bend your left knee and bring the bottom of your foot onto the mat, outside of your right thigh. 
  • Bend the right knee and tuck your foot in near your left glute.
  • Inhale and bring your right arm straight up beside your right ear.
  • Exhale and twist your torso to the left and bring your right elbow to the outside of your left knee and the left palm to the floor just behind your sitz bones.
  • Take your gaze over your left shoulder, DON’T strain your neck, twist from the torso not the neck.
  • As you inhale, feel yourself get taller, and as you exhale deepen the twist a little more. 
  • Continue to keep your left foot firmly planted on the floor. 
  • When you release take a slight twist in the opposite direction as a counter pose. 
  • Release the legs – straight out in front of you and then try it on the other side.
